No. 3 London dry gin is a beautiful looking gin from Berry Bros. Made to a special recipe, the name No.3 refers to the address of BBR - Number 3, St James's Street. With juniper at its heart, it's also made with orange peel, grapefruit peel, coriander, cardamom, and angelica.
Juniper, citrus, hay, orange zest, lavender honey.
Cardamom mixed with coriander, clean juniper, grapefruit and white pepper.
Long, dry, spicy, peppery finish.
